这篇文章主要阐述 HTML 和 XHTML 的区别。简单来说,XHTML 可以认为是 XML 版本的 HTML,为符合 XML 要求,XHTML 语法上要求更严谨些。
以下是 XHTML 相对 HTML 的几大区别:
XHTML 要求正确嵌套
XHTML 所有元素必须关闭
XHTML 区分大小写
XHTML 属性值要用双引号
XHTML 用 id 属性代替 name 属性
XHTML 特殊字符的处理
XHTML 要求正确嵌套
以下是正确的嵌套:
p网页教学网strong更新速度最快/strong。/p
以下是错误的嵌套:
p网页教学网strong更新速度最快/p/strong。
XHTML 所有元素必须关闭
在 HTML 中 ,比如 p,li 这些标记,你可以不写 /p,/li,但是在 XHTML 里,必须要求写关闭标记 (Closing Tag)。
比如:
p网页教学网很认真。
应该写成:
...[ 查看全文 ]